Myanmar Resistance Drones Strike Military Air Base at Mandalay Airport

Myanmar’s main pro-democracy resistance says it carried out a drone attack against the military air base inside Tada-U International Airport near Mandalay. The resistance said it targeted facilities used by military aircraft while avoiding the civilian airport, which temporarily suspended flights following the attack.
Resistance forces are increasingly using sophisticated drones to challenge Myanmar’s military advantage in the air. An ability to threaten military aviation infrastructure could alter battlefield dynamics in a civil war that has continued since the 2021 coup.
Myanmar’s military is expected to strengthen counter-drone protection around airports and air bases. Authorities are preparing to restore civilian operations at Mandalay airport while resistance forces may continue targeting military aviation infrastructure.
